CAH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2013 in Review

647 of the 3,445 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Cardinal Health (CAH) for Q4 2013, worth a combined $19.8B — up 29% from $15.4B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 109 funds opened new CAH positions and 35 closed out — a net gain of 74 holders — while 201 added to existing stakes and 257 trimmed.

The largest buyer was T. Rowe Price Associates, adding an estimated $362M. The largest seller was Wellington Management Group, cutting an estimated $442M.
